Final Fantasy XIV Live Letter 40 Summary; Patch 4.2 "Rise of a New Sun" arrives late January

In today’s Letter from the Producer Live, we got our first look at Patch 4.2 “Rise of A New Sun”, which will release in late January 2018. We got a rundown of the major content on the way as well as some new features including a Glamour Commode to store glamour ensembles and a Duty Recorder that will let you replay your fights. Fan Festival 2018-19 dates and locations have been revealed.

4.2 New Content and Features

• Patch 4.2 is titled Rise of a New Sun and features key artwork by Toshiyuki Itahana.

• Patch 4.2’s main scenario will see us return to Doma, where Hien, Yugiri, and Gosetsu will make an appearance.

• Hildibrand will return in Patch 4.25 for a new adventure as prefaced in Patch 4.1. The team noticed that more people were completing this scenario in the .5 patches, so they will be added in Patch 4.35, 4.45, etc., going forward.

• New beast tribe quests involve the Ananta.

• A new Level 70 dungeon will be added called Hells’ Lid.

• A hard mode Level 70 dungeon will be added called The Fractal Continuum (Hard).

• A new tier of the raid will be Omega Sigmascape; both Normal and Savage modes will be included.

• As part of a new scenario called “The Four Lords” a new trial versus Byakko will be added called The Jade Stoa. Normal and Extreme modes will be included.

The Forbidden Land Eureka – Anemos will be added in Patch 4.25; this will also tie into the new relic equipment progression. The team said this is content they want you to enjoy with many players, and there are some leveling aspects. There will also be strong Notorious Monsters to fight. It’s an entirely new system different than the Diadem. More details will come in the next Live Letter.

• A new Feast PvP map will be added called the Crystal Tower Training Grounds. Rule changes to The Feast are incoming. Match length will be reduced to 6 minutes, and supply box and medal acquisition rates will be adjusted. For in-depth details, see the official forum post.

Glamour is getting a big update. At a glamour commode in an inn room, you can convert equipment into glamour. Note that they will no longer be usable as equipment but the glamour can be applied from the commode at any time. It will cost one glamour prism per piece of equipment. Up to ten ensembles can be created and applied to your character in the glamour commode. All types of glamour prisms will be consolidated into one.

• Job adjustments will be forthcoming — Warrior and Black Mage are being looked at in particular.

• Allagan Tomestones of Mendacity will be the newest iteration of the currency to buy gear.

• Adjustments to main scenario dungeons are coming so that new players may enjoy them easier. They may be a bit longer to complete now but will have increased rewards.

• Exploratory voyages with airships have been expanded with subaquatic voyages using submarines.

• Additional housing plots will be added one week after 4.2. Changes are being made to how plots are purchased and details will be changed close to the patch’s launch. A feature is being planned to teleport to friends’ estates, and retain interior/exterior furnishings on removal.

• Inventory updates will let you stack up to 999 of stackable items, and an “Undo Sort” option has been added. Chocobo Saddlebags have been added — when you unlock your personal chocobo, you’ll be able to store 70 additional items in them. You won’t be able to use them in instanced duties, sell from/deliver/or use as crafting components — you’ll need to transfer them to you main inventory first. You can only add or remove items.

• A new UI for keyboards and controllers will be added for Performance actions. Three new string instruments will be added. Currently there is a lag between an action’s motion and sound of 0.2 seconds, so adjustments are being planned.

Glamour Commode

Commodes can retain up to 200 glamours, and the team suggest you put in items that you’ll only use for glamour. Role restrictions will still remain, but you’ll also be able to create macros which can swap ensembles along with gear set macros.

You can make ensembles of specific parts of a set of gear, and also apply regular glamours as usual. Dyes can be applied per ensemble. Certain items, such as those that can be stored in the armoire, does not need to be converted to glamours.

Duty Recorder

The Duty Recorder will allow you to record and revisit your adventures in instanced duties. You’ll be able to review these recordings from the perspective of each of your party members.

You will be able to save up to three duty records. In order to record a duty, you must enable Duty Records, your party needs to meet the minimum size requirements for the duty, and all players must give consent via a record ready check. If one player does not consent, the recording will not commence. Also, other players’ names in the party list will change to job names.

To change the camera perspective, you can click the party member in the party list or on the model itself. This includes turrets, pets, and enemies. You can watch duty records at an inside rooms, and any you can lock a record to prevent it from being overwritten by new recordings here.

Final Fantasy XIV Fan Festival 2018-19 Revealed

• Final Fantasy XIV Fan Festival dates have been announced for North America, Europe, and Japan.

Announcments

Starlight Celebration seasonal event begins December 15th, includes a present-throwing bear mount.
Heavensturn seasonal event begins December 31st, includes a shiba hat for Year of the Dog.
• Eorzean Symphony album goes on sale December 31st in North America and some time in December in Europe. Includes Ultima and Heroes orchestrated version
• Final Fantasy XIV artbook Art of the Revolution – Western Memories – revealed. Includes Wind-up Yotsuyu. Goes on sale February 26th, 2018 in North America and Europe — preorders available now.
• Japanese merchandise revealed includes Carbuncle hats, Nanoblock Moogle and Chocobo.
• A Meister Quality Shiva figure was revealed, priced at $144.99 and will go on sale in February 2018. Includes Diamond Dust emote.
• A trailer was shown for Y’shtola’s appearance in Dissidia Final Fantasy NT.
• Weekly Famitsu will publish another “Yoshida Uncensored” piece in paperback form – will go on sale February 7th, 2018.
• Final Fantasy XIV will attend the 69th Sapporo Snow Festival with a Heavensward-themed snow sculpture.
• The next Letter from the Producer Live will take place on January 19th, 2018. It will be Part 2 of our look into Patch 4.2.
• The 42nd Letter from the Producer Live will take place in Sapporo on February 10th, 2018.
